I found a demo copy of a BGI driver for ATI VGA WONDER card on CompuServe.
It is very fast. You can purchase the ATI driver for $15.00 from:

			Thomas Design
			P.O. Box 586
			Stillwater, Ok. 74076

The resolutions supported are:

	320x200		256 color   (256K)
	640x400		256 color   (256K)
	640x480 	256 color   (512K)
	800x600         256 color   (512K)
